How they compare

Cambodia currently reports 0.0041 t per person against 0.0039 t per person in Philippines, a difference of 0.0002 t per person.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 33 shared years of data; in 1992 it was Philippines ahead.

Cambodia ranks 79th and Philippines ranks 81st of 184 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Cambodia averaged higher in 1 and Philippines in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cambodia Philippines Difference Ahead
1990s 0.0001 t per person 0.0012 t per person 0.0011 t per person Philippines
2000s 0.0008 t per person 0.0015 t per person 0.0007 t per person Philippines
2010s 0.0032 t per person 0.0023 t per person 0.0009 t per person Cambodia
2020s 0.003 t per person 0.0036 t per person 0.0006 t per person Philippines

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
